What do people use RAM for? I have 1GB of RAM and it feels adequate, plus wasn't Android redesigned to require less RAM?

Dennis let's start by saying you are not the average user. Having said that, the average user will, upon accessing free WiFi or some expensive data install tens of unnecessary apps that also include games. They don't have all those smartphone optimization skills you have so mostly everything passes. They want anything and everything, they want to be able to play Asphalt 8 and Candy Crush, they want to multitask and since they have a smartphone why should they feel pressurized to close apps to favour experience on others when they are not using like ten apps open. They want to experience the freedom that Android gives, so yes, they want that bigger specs sheet, even for the feel that they have all that processing power. Care to explain why you will need that Subaru that does 220 kph speeds and picks in ten seconds to 100kph on Nairobi roads? Yes, thought so too.
